Conversion Formula for Dekastere to Centiliter

The formula of conversion of Dekastere to Centiliter is very simple. To convert Dekastere to Centiliter, we can use this simple formula:

1 Dekastere = 1,000,000 Centiliter

1 Centiliter = 0.000001 Dekastere

One Dekastere is equal to 1,000,000 Centiliter. So, we need to multiply the number of Dekastere by 1,000,000 to get the no of Centiliter. This formula helps when we need to change the measurements from Dekastere to Centiliter

Details for Dekastere (Large Metric Volume)

Introduction : The dekastere equals 10 cubic meters, providing a practical metric unit for forestry, agriculture, and construction where moderate bulk volumes need measurement. This unit bridges the gap between cubic meters and larger hectare-meter measurements.

History & Origin : Developed in European forestry management as part of the metric system's decimal prefixes. The 'deka-' prefix (Greek for ten) combined with stere creates a coherent volume unit for bulk materials.

Current Use : Used in European timber trade for measuring log stacks. Common in agricultural bulk storage calculations. Appears in some construction material estimates. Provides a human-scale unit between m³ and dam³.

Details for Centiliter (Metric Precise Volume)

Introduction : The centiliter equals one hundredth of a liter (10 mL), offering a precise metric measurement for small liquid quantities. It's particularly useful in bartending, laboratory work, and product packaging where measurements between milliliters and deciliters are most practical.

History & Origin : Created with the metric system's prefix system, with 'centi-' derived from Latin 'centum' meaning hundred. Gained widespread use with the standardization of small liquid measurements in Europe and scientific communities during the 19th century.

Current Use : Standard measurement for alcoholic beverages in Europe (e.g., 5 cL spirits). Used in perfume and cosmetic bottle sizes. Common in laboratory measurements where greater precision than deciliters is needed but milliliters would require large numbers.
